Business Savings and Investment accounts offer businesses of all sizes a way to save money as their businesses grow. Short-term investment accounts, including savings, sweeps, and money market accounts, allow businesses to preserve principal and earn interest. Longer term investments include Certificates of Deposit and CDARS. These investments provide a higher yielding investment rate for your business. Our CDARS Program allows depositors to receive FDIC insurance of up to $25,000,000 with competitive rates.
Business Savings Accounts
The Business Savings Account provides idle money the opportunity to earn interest with the ability to access the funds as needed. Business Sweep Accounts: This account is a combination business checking account linked to an interest-bearing investment account. The interest-bearing investment account allows businesses to earn interest on their excess cash balances. The interest rate is tiered, based on available cash balances.
Business Money Market
These accounts are higher yielding investment accounts that have limited transfers, withdrawals, and checking-writing per month. They combine the benefit of interest-earning with easy access. The interest rate is tiered and you are limited to six transfers per month of which no more than three may be made by check, point of sale or similar order payable to third parties.There is easy access to all accounts using National Bank of Middlebury’s Business eCorp.
CDARS, Certificate of Deposit Account Registry Services
This investment service allows businesses to deposit idle cash into certificates of deposit that are enrolled into the CDARS Program. The program provides competitive rates and terms, while allowing the depositor to exceed the FDIC threshold of $1,000,000. In fact, businesses can deposit up to $25,000,000 and maintain the FDIC insurance.
